Good morning Chicago Blackhawks fans! As everyone’s Friday at work was coming to a close, Stan Bowman decided to surprise all of us with a trade. 

The Chicago Blackhawks General Manager has been telling us for a couple of weeks that there wasn’t going to be any big trades at this year’s trade deadline.

Well, so far Stan has been telling the truth as the Chicago Blackhawks did make a trade on Friday, but it sure wasn’t a big trade that was made between the Chicago Blackhawks and the Detroit Red Wings.

When the trade update came through my first question was who is Tomas Jurco because you know I don’t watch many Red Wings games especially since they are in the Eastern Conference.

The second question was will he be headed to Chicago, and with the Vinnie Hinostroza demotion to Rockford, that question’s answer became pretty apparent.

The third question which won’t be answered for sometime will be, Will Jurco be able to fit in with the Blackhawks and become a solid player or will he just be a very small footnote in trade deadline history for Stan Bowman and the Chicago Blackhawks.
